
In John 13, Jesus demonstrates. Jesus said, "If I do not wash you, you have no part with me." We are familiar with Jesus becoming the Servant of All, but I want to look at it from a different perspective. Had Peter refused for Jesus to wash his feet then he could have never been prepared to wash the feet of others. Sometimes we must be willing to receive before we can give. Jesus continues, "For I gave you an example that you do as I did to you."
No doubt, we are more comfortable being on the "giving" end of the stick. However, God wants us to receive ALL that He has for us! In His infinite wisdom there are times when He wants us to receive. Trust Him! He places His people in our path that are sensitive to His Spirit and will use them as His vessels to pour out His extravagant love in our lives. Once we recognize who is really doing the giving, we are blessed and much more capable of giving.....because we have received. Afterall, "We love, because He first loved us." I John 4:19
